St. David’s, Austin, Hosted First “Caminando con Cristo” Retreat in Austin

On April 6, the first Caminando con Cristo (Walking with Christ) retreat in the Austin area took place.

Nearly 100 lay leaders and clergy gathered from St. Mary Magdalene, Manor, and Austin churches San Francisco de Asis, St. John’s, and St. James’. Many of the participants said this was a refreshing and renewing experience which inspired them to continue to grow in their discipleship. The music was a love offering from different churches with performers Alfonso Hernandez, Troy Cooley, Roderico Pachan, Ignacio Cac, Manuel Figueroa, Lucia Chavez, Ruth Dinarte and Francisco Chavez.
